Children's Camp!
Doug Lee, Associational Missionary
 
First, I want to thank all the churches that send their children to Children's Camp this year. I want to say thank you to all the Adults, and Camp Missionsaries/Jr. Counselor's that made this camp a sucess. I want to thank the churches of Oregon Trail Baptist Associaiton for providing this camp experience for Children. The camp this year was a younger group of kids but God still worked in their lives. We saw 4 professions of faith, 2 girls ask how one knows if God is calling them to missions, and we had children that asked to be prayed with for a varity of needs. The temps were high so the waterslide was a popular place everyday. By the way we had 55 campers this year, one of our larger camps. Another added blessing was seeing some of our former campers coming back as Camp Missionaries.
 
I am hoping that our churches will put the Children's Camp down on their calendars as a high pirority for 2010. We would like to have more children, camp missionaries, and  adult sponsors. I would like to see us fill up the camp, it can hold 100 campers, and we have the protintial for it to happen.

OTBA Vision Statement
: We envision all people of Western Nebraska having the opportunity to experience a life changing relationship with Christ and to fellowship with other believers.
 
KNCSB Church Planting Goal: To plant 410 churches by 2010
 
Church Definition by KNCSB: A Church is a group of people who meet regularly for Bible study, worship, and witness, and see themselves as an on-going fellowship of believers.
 
Place of Light: A place of light (POL) is a on-going ministry beyond the local church that is reaching people for Christ that may or may never become a church.
